Yellow Beer Works (Fukushima City) is a brewery run by a rice farmer in the Ozaso area of Fukushima City. On its official website, it promotes craft beer made with some of its home-grown rice and vegetables, local fruit, and Fukushima-grown hops, offering a different taste each time you visit.

The Instagram post this time announced participation in "Beer Fest Fukushima 2026." According to the event's official website, the venue is Machinaka Square in Honmachi, Fukushima City, and the event will be held from May 29 to 31. This 17th edition brings together breweries from inside and outside the prefecture, overseas beer distributors, and local food producers and restaurants, creating a format where visitors can enjoy side-by-side tastings of beer and food.

The list of beers being poured includes Yellow Beer Works' `Hazy IPA`, `Lager`, `Lassi Sour Ale`, `Limited IPA`, and `Fruit Sour Ale`. The food booth also says it will offer baby castella, so even among beer events, this looks like a booth where people can drop by a little more casually.
